More About The Name Hrotsvitha
The name Hrotsvitha is of Germanic origin. It is derived from the elements "hruod," meaning "fame," and "swinth," meaning "strength." Hrotsvitha is predominantly a female name and has its roots in ancient Germanic cultures.
Read MoreNotable Personalities with the name Hrotsvitha:
1. Hrotsvitha of Gandersheim: Hrotsvitha (c. 935-1002) was a German satirical playwright and poet from the Benedictine convent of Gandersheim. She is known as the first female playwright in Western history. Hrotsvitha's plays focused on Christian virtue and moral lessons and are admired for their dramatic quality and wit.
